Title of article :
Performance evaluation of a v-groove solar air collector for drying applications

Abstract :
This paper reports the results of a performance study on v-groove solar air collector for drying applications. Experimental results indicate better thermal efficiency for a v-corrugated collector compared to a flat plate collector. Effects of operating variables on the thermal performance have been investigated. The results show that the temperature of the fluid at the exit of the collector decreases with flow rate resulting in an increase of efficiency due to decreased thermal losses to the environment. After a certain flow rate, these changes become less significant. Flow rate of 0.035 kg/m2 s is recommended for most drying purposes in consideration of collector efficiency and outlet temperature.
